While that number was an uptick from last quarter, it was below Wall Street estimates.
CEO Bob Chapek had signaled in September that subscriber growth for Disney+ would slow. The company has made it more than halfway to its guidance of 230 million to 260 million global subscribers by the end of 2024. Chapek indicated in an appearance at a Wall Street conference that gains would be in the low-single-digit-millions, a decline from the more than 12 million added in the prior quarter.
Hulu presents in many ways the biggest challenge for Disney. While it is continuing to grow, there are questions about its future, especially as a global brand. When Disney took control of it in 2019, buying out NBCUniversal’s stake after having acquired 21st Century Fox’s as part of a massive M&A deal the year before, it halted the global expansion of the service. It has since repositioned FX programming in a dedicated channel on Hulu and made other moves.
